Aird Hill

A modest summit in the extreme NE of the island of Great Cumbrae, Aird Hill rises to 49m (160 feet) a quarter-mile (0.5 km) north northwest of Cumbrae Slip. The B896 road curves around its slopes. Confusingly, there is another Aird Hill, of almost exactly the same height, in the southwest of the island.
